Transaction eebc9fed5295853a33a3dca99d92fd0934fa04598e09389ededaeb9273e4b993
1 Input
1 Output
-
eebc9fed5295853a33a3dca99d92fd0934fa04598e09389ededaeb9273e4b993:0
- value
- 86498
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1f70cbb37a5514b965819b2695869e62f3d48d97 OP_EQUAL
- address
- 34ZFzg2Npez1GtGjuChSbKbrbEPDZfZyrT